Ashland Reporting Intern

 

BASIC SUMMARY:  
Responsible for routine maintenance and upkeep of the ASH vehicle database and/or other administrative/IT functions, as assigned.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:  
• Final Protocol/report review to identify vehicle use and corresponding clinical observations
• Assist with data transcription and organization.
• May assist with use of scanners printers and other office equipment.
• May perform administrative functions in various departments, including IT.
